How to Choose The Best Pregnancy and Pediatrics Chiropractor

During your pregnancy, you want nothing but the best for your baby. Finding the right pregnancy and pediatrics chiropractor may be high on your list. You deserve a chiropractor that has experience with pregnancy chiropractic techniques to ensure you are healthy and pain-free throughout your pregnancy.

Assess Your Pain Areas

Knowing where you are experiencing pain and discomfort can help you identify the best pregnancy chiropractor to meet your needs. You can also ask specific questions and get targeted information about how they can leverage safe chiropractic treatments. For example, if you are having lower back pain, as a result of your pregnancy, seeking out an experienced pregnancy chiropractor who specializes in treating this can be the best solution.

Ask About Their Pediatrics Chiropractor Experience

How long has the practice been open? How many pregnant patients do they treat? What techniques have they found to be successful for pregnant women experiencing back pain? These are all questions you should ask to determine if the pregnancy chiropractor is the right fit for your needs. An experienced chiropractic treatment clinic will be able to provide ample information in this regard. They will be happy to address all of your questions and concerns during the initial visit.

Check Pediatrics Chiropractor References

Always ask for testimonials or to speak with former patients. It is always best to do your own due diligence before accepting any treatments. Checking for online reviews and Better Business Bureau (BBB) ratings are also great places to verify the practices’ credibility and ability to provide quality care.

Ask for an Initial Consultation

Most trusted pediatric and pregnancy chiropractors will offer a free back evaluation to discuss your areas of pain. This is a great time to ask questions about their experience and inquire about what specific chiropractic treatments they use to help pregnant women manage back pain throughout their pregnancy. If they require you to commit to services before you are able to discuss your needs, this is a major red flag.

Why You Should Get a Pregnancy Massage

Being pregnant can take a toll on the body, in more ways than one. Apart from gaining weight, the joints and muscles are often stretched and stressed to their max. This happens as a woman enters the later stages of pregnancy. Seeking out an experienced prenatal chiropractor can be an all-natural way to manage the aches and pains of being pregnant. According to the most reputable pediatric and pregnancy clinic centers, here are the top three reasons why pregnancy massage should be part of your pregnancy health regime.

Pregnancy Massage Helps with Back Pain

As the baby grows and your stomach protrudes, it is common for many women to experience lower back pain. When you throw in lack of sleep and stress, the level of pain and discomfort felt can intensify very quickly. Your posture will shift making changing positions or walking difficult. Taking a proactive approach and receiving pregnancy massages to make sure your joints and back are healthy and aligned can be a great way to ensure your pregnancy is as smooth and pain-free as possible.

Pregnancy Back Pain Cannot Be Treated with Medication 

Doctors will advise against taking pain medication during pregnancy.  They suggest using heat pads or placing pillows under the lower back when in a seated or lying position. Though these options are somewhat successful in reducing back pain, they are not as nearly as effective as pregnancy massage. Visiting one of the best pregnancy and pediatrics chiropractors can help you curb any back pain you may be experiencing.

When Should You Seek Chiropractic Treatment?

Chiropractic treatment is not only needed when you have severe or chronic back pain. Oftentimes you can benefit from the non-invasive, all natural spinal adjustments that chiropractic medicine is known for. It is recommended seeking chiropractic treatment if you experience any of the following:

Chiropractic Treatment for Poor or Disturbed Sleep

Sleep disturbances can be caused by a host of issues. When it is prolonged and not easily treated with other medical diagnoses then it is time to try chiropractic medicine. When your spine is out of alignment, this directly and negatively impacts your nervous system. As the body’s control center, your nervous system controls a variety of necessary body functions. This includes digestion, mood, and sleep patterns. If you have been silently suffering and find that you either have a hard time falling asleep or are unexpectedly awakened from your sleep, then consult with a reputable chiropractor in your area to schedule a back evaluation.

Chiropractic Treatment for Recurring Headaches

Debilitating migraines and headaches can make it hard for you to function and adversely impact your quality of life. Taking medication for prolonged periods of time to curb the pain of a headache can make your body more vulnerable to addiction. Chiropractic medicine can be a safe alternative to treat your headaches. It can also get your spine back in alignment to help you feel like yourself again.

Pain When Changing Positions

Whether you are moving from a seated position to standing or vice versa, wincing or straining to stand upright can be one of the first signs that you need to visit one of our Atlanta or Charleston, SC chiropractic centers. Having poor posture or spending long periods of time in an uncomfortable position can put strain on your spine and muscles, that over time can worsen and require more aggressive intervention. Struggling to bend over or experiencing pain when completing routine tasks such as tying shoes or lifting items is not a “normal” occurrence and should be checked out by a reputable chiropractic treatment specialist.

Use Mobile Devices for Extended Periods of Time

Known as “text neck”, more and more Americans are experiencing neck pain from looking down at mobile devices. Often paired with having poor posture, text neck, if left untreated can lead to muscle strains making it excruciatingly painful to move the head and neck muscles. If you are like most working professionals or students, you may be spending over 7 hours a day with your neck in an unnatural position while you work on your mobile devices. Having regular chiropractic treatments can help to keep text neck at bay and keep your back in the best shape.
